AlmaLinux vs Rocky Linux: Which is the Best CentOS Alternative?

Comments ยท 58 Views

Rocky Linux vs AlmaLinux and help you determine whether AlmaLinux or Rocky Linux is the better fit for your needs.

With the shift of CentOS to CentOS Stream, many users and businesses have sought reliable alternatives for a RHEL-compatible operating system. Two leading contenders quickly emerged: AlmaLinux and Rocky Linux. Both distributions aim to fill the gap left by CentOS by offering stability, long-term support, and RHEL compatibility. But how do they differ? In this article, we'll explore Rocky Linux vs AlmaLinux and help you determine whether AlmaLinux or Rocky Linux is the better fit for your needs.

The Origin of AlmaLinux and Rocky Linux

Both AlmaLinux and Rocky Linux were born from the need for a reliable CentOS replacement. When Red Hat changed CentOS to a rolling-release model with CentOS Stream, developers and users alike wanted a free, stable alternative that continued to provide the features and reliability they had come to expect from CentOS.

AlmaLinux was initiated by CloudLinux, a company with years of experience providing enterprise-grade Linux solutions. CloudLinux is known for its focus on security, stability, and performance, which adds a layer of commercial backing to AlmaLinux’s development.

Rocky Linux, on the other hand, was created by Gregory Kurtzer, the original founder of CentOS. His goal was to maintain a community-driven and open-source approach, ensuring that Rocky Linux would stay true to the ideals of CentOS as a free and open operating system for everyone.

Development and Community Support

A key distinction between AlmaLinux vs Rocky Linux lies in their development models.

Rocky Linux is fully community-driven, meaning that its updates, features, and future direction are guided by the community of users. This structure reflects the original spirit of CentOS, which many users appreciate. The Rocky Linux community actively contributes to the project, ensuring that it remains free from corporate influence and stays true to its open-source roots.

In contrast, AlmaLinux has a strong community element but also enjoys commercial backing from CloudLinux. This backing ensures a high level of financial support, security, and professional oversight, making AlmaLinux an attractive choice for businesses that want both community involvement and corporate stability.

Stability and Release Cycles

Both AlmaLinux and Rocky Linux are designed to be 1:1 binary compatible with RHEL and follow its release cycles. This means both distributions deliver reliable and stable updates that align with Red Hat's release schedule.

However, there are slight differences in how updates are managed.

With AlmaLinux, thanks to the financial and technical support of CloudLinux, users benefit from a more structured and often faster release of security patches and updates. This makes it an ideal option for enterprise users who require timely updates for security and stability.

Rocky Linux, being community-driven, also ensures that updates and patches are provided quickly, but the release cycle may depend more heavily on community contributions and the collective effort of developers. Despite this, the Rocky Linux community has proven to be highly efficient in delivering prompt updates, making it a solid choice for those who value open-source collaboration.

Performance and Usability

In terms of performance and usability, both AlmaLinux and Rocky Linux offer RHEL-level stability and efficiency. Since both distributions are essentially RHEL clones, users can expect similar performance levels, making either option suitable for server deployments, enterprise environments, or development setups.

However, the choice between AlmaLinux or Rocky Linux often boils down to preference. If you value an open-source community model free from commercial influence, Rocky Linux is likely to be your choice. It’s built to serve those who appreciate the pure, decentralized nature of open-source software.

If you prefer a more structured approach with the added benefits of commercial backing, AlmaLinux may be more appealing. With CloudLinux’s resources behind it, AlmaLinux ensures that users receive the support and stability necessary for long-term enterprise use.

Long-Term Viability and Support

Another important factor to consider is the long-term viability of both distributions.

AlmaLinux, with its commercial support, is backed by a financially stable company, ensuring that it has the resources necessary to remain a reliable option for years to come. CloudLinux’s involvement guarantees that AlmaLinux will continue to receive updates, improvements, and professional support, making it an ideal choice for businesses that require enterprise-grade stability.

Rocky Linux depends on its community of developers and users, but this is also a strength. The project is built around the idea of keeping CentOS’s legacy alive through a community-led model. As long as the community remains active, Rocky Linux will continue to evolve and stay relevant. Many users find this approach to be more in line with the spirit of open-source software, where the community drives the project forward without the need for corporate oversight.

Migration and Ease of Use

Both AlmaLinux and Rocky Linux offer easy migration tools for users transitioning from CentOS. These tools are designed to make the migration process as smooth as possible, ensuring minimal disruption to workflows and system configurations.

Whether you choose AlmaLinux or Rocky Linux, you’ll find that migrating from CentOS is relatively straightforward, and both distributions provide extensive documentation to guide users through the process.

Conclusion: 

Ultimately, the choice between AlmaLinux and Rocky Linux comes down to your specific needs and preferences.If you prefer a community-driven, open-source project that stays true to CentOS’s original vision, Rocky Linux is an excellent choice. It’s perfect for users who value the transparency and collaboration of a community-first model.

Comments